adjust esphome-2022.1.3, fixes #262

This commit is contained in:
Andreas Billmeier 2022-02-12 12:20:32 +01:00 committed by Andreas Billmeier
parent c0f566e02a
commit cc745be560
Signed by: onkelbeh
GPG Key ID: E6DB12C8C550F3C0
3 changed files with 30 additions and 37 deletions

View File

@ -9,6 +9,6 @@ DIST esphome-2022.1.3.tar.gz 1294828 BLAKE2B 07373ba0b8f95caad9de74f7039e06f5872
EBUILD esphome-2021.11.4.ebuild 3184 BLAKE2B 06551a9286bf7d7881c65d65a47fa6200a8990d2d8fe9a38bcdb755c4d035f7d5f1d8f60df61b3dd3f63f297457cf23c1df5aff637e5fbf151516bb8949be6d9 SHA512 29a377d900a3f150300d448b615b9e0716adeced133b9d56c2989773160ad8ed5db8b187f63d9fd298bc616ac6b0fcc152ade99e32e6b5c02673aa88ec0af887
EBUILD esphome-2021.12.3.ebuild 3101 BLAKE2B dc7287d4e3ce87d0b4da2fb4f3561844a052b5c6a9b8001c8ec5868c0c74d4ae8f4c2527e5faed2e99e5fba0903cbe98acdcd7337786a2181fc5bf891de591d1 SHA512 38ef6312c0a18d33025367f36f30ccd59aaffcad34719b201a8ce688eb814df63276b14a8a70e57411d9da492f3caf3b2a1c5e6d8c6b7a492b711dd97a470b88
EBUILD esphome-2022.1.2.ebuild 3100 BLAKE2B 4f758572b525e9f49920430cf73dc18eff56d0cd397eba2b468c51b43fea8300ee023b0b70ef5a2abea9213ce73fabbcca367cff019c17f4079eeb42f21d9ff6 SHA512 4b22d27c50be6a419d9b91a7eb1acc304e75c4774258c0384722cd3771fdcdc6e6cd5ec3c590dfe058b0a4a2b976f72bbbc29ba655c3e6896b94e137a9cfb6cf
EBUILD esphome-2022.1.3.ebuild 3100 BLAKE2B 4f758572b525e9f49920430cf73dc18eff56d0cd397eba2b468c51b43fea8300ee023b0b70ef5a2abea9213ce73fabbcca367cff019c17f4079eeb42f21d9ff6 SHA512 4b22d27c50be6a419d9b91a7eb1acc304e75c4774258c0384722cd3771fdcdc6e6cd5ec3c590dfe058b0a4a2b976f72bbbc29ba655c3e6896b94e137a9cfb6cf
EBUILD esphome-9999.ebuild 2992 BLAKE2B f111a61f8e684d12b3062bfaff1d24423dd25d0851ddcf7a7b09e234758df4d9233776af7b1e0a754daf6329d6c2583660246b02d281c456e72d2c05f54483a9 SHA512 fa33166dd59448da79012f0729199c8d9b70b8272044aaf7bd2a984b2b141a55e15e1b21d6be4c027259c16c1bbc3b01cd4c92c3620d992ed707c28187294e8a
EBUILD esphome-2022.1.3-r1.ebuild 3100 BLAKE2B 04fea98e9b1452f34ae0213c41827d8d6b43d82731471f0558a3522d258720bad3a1dd8f769dfdb1987965254e221c2e2687378e353a0e7c0eca15ef41913209 SHA512 f46eb6caf1872e988afadda88903ad383fba86c8e0d44a4041f60df8ac4b6f195823103746c6f08a48287008a90c556a698e97b6d3a1d4f4e6f58547bcdb9bc7
EBUILD esphome-9999.ebuild 2880 BLAKE2B 4728b4f46a75030cafec6ec53847aa169cc02850df3e8442eec3120703aad62879c045f2d87efab873188f73c09329e896ae3928fc2bf819a726922fd1ecd332 SHA512 e57c680c4f03547bba196b97d00730e0e635fc5c1f95f12d3ce2d00fc0eef661f20be828741c5cea789b7b4607ddb6d707e5c83c9bba41f1c4f319428ceb6e1f
MISC metadata.xml 447 BLAKE2B abbb8e7fe21d59bb5dd077af1a58f2ca1e9ba399df38d2b6f16e64e0b363006c31908312aa03df6597ca69a4e85fdcebfbf02fbb56e5bf2b5a792109df29189f SHA512 df303f1b969fb49ea13f77adb2105ea86ed2f883b0936643134978408d5fc86d5b23b47d1e19101c800fa615c75c09248712077f8a8fb71f4c1cf5f4023cac26

View File

@ -75,7 +75,7 @@ support at https://git.edevau.net/onkelbeh/HomeAssistantRepository
"
src_prepare() {
sed "s/aioesphomeapi==10.8.1/aioesphomeapi/g" -i requirements.txt || die
sed "s/aioesphomeapi==10.6.0/aioesphomeapi/g" -i requirements.txt || die
sed "s/click==8.0.3/click/g" -i requirements.txt || die
sed "s/zeroconf==0.37.0/zeroconf/g" -i requirements.txt || die
eapply_user

View File

@ -1,10 +1,9 @@
# Copyright 1999-2022 Gentoo Authors
# Distributed under the terms of the GNU General Public License v2
EAPI=7
EAPI=8
PYTHON_COMPAT=( python3_{8..10} )
DISTUTILS_SINGLE_IMPL=1
inherit readme.gentoo-r1 distutils-r1
@ -28,39 +27,33 @@ LICENSE="MIT"
SLOT="0"
IUSE="+server test"
RDEPEND="
server? ( acct-group/${PN} acct-user/${PN} )
$(python_gen_cond_dep '
~dev-python/voluptuous-0.12.2[${PYTHON_USEDEP}]
~dev-python/pyyaml-6.0[${PYTHON_USEDEP}]
~dev-python/paho-mqtt-1.6.1[${PYTHON_USEDEP}]
~dev-python/colorama-0.4.4[${PYTHON_USEDEP}]
server? ( ~www-servers/tornado-6.1[${PYTHON_USEDEP}] )
~dev-python/tzlocal-4.1[${PYTHON_USEDEP}]
>=dev-python/tzdata-2021.1[${PYTHON_USEDEP}]
~dev-python/pyserial-3.5[${PYTHON_USEDEP}]
~dev-embedded/platformio-5.2.4
~dev-embedded/esptool-3.2[${PYTHON_USEDEP}]
~dev-python/click-8.0.3[${PYTHON_USEDEP}]
~dev-embedded/esphome-dashboard-20220116.0[${PYTHON_USEDEP}]
dev-python/aioesphomeapi[${PYTHON_USEDEP}]
dev-python/zeroconf[${PYTHON_USEDEP}]
~dev-python/kconfiglib-13.7.1[${PYTHON_USEDEP}]
')"
RDEPEND="server? ( acct-group/${PN} acct-user/${PN} )
~dev-python/voluptuous-0.12.2[${PYTHON_USEDEP}]
~dev-python/pyyaml-6.0[${PYTHON_USEDEP}]
~dev-python/paho-mqtt-1.6.1[${PYTHON_USEDEP}]
~dev-python/colorama-0.4.4[${PYTHON_USEDEP}]
server? ( ~www-servers/tornado-6.1[${PYTHON_USEDEP}] )
~dev-python/tzlocal-4.1[${PYTHON_USEDEP}]
>=dev-python/tzdata-2021.1[${PYTHON_USEDEP}]
~dev-python/pyserial-3.5[${PYTHON_USEDEP}]
~dev-embedded/platformio-5.2.4
~dev-embedded/esptool-3.2[${PYTHON_USEDEP}]
~dev-python/click-8.0.3[${PYTHON_USEDEP}]
~dev-embedded/esphome-dashboard-20220116.0[${PYTHON_USEDEP}]
dev-python/aioesphomeapi[${PYTHON_USEDEP}]
dev-python/zeroconf[${PYTHON_USEDEP}]
~dev-python/kconfiglib-13.7.1[${PYTHON_USEDEP}]"
BDEPEND="
$(python_gen_cond_dep '
dev-python/setuptools[${PYTHON_MULTI_USEDEP}]
test? (
dev-python/nose[${PYTHON_MULTI_USEDEP}]
dev-python/pytest[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-cov[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-mock[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-asyncio[${PYTHON_MULTI_USEDEP}]
dev-python/asyncmock[${PYTHON_MULTI_USEDEP}]
dev-python/hypothesis[${PYTHON_MULTI_USEDEP}]
)
')"
BDEPEND="dev-python/setuptools[${PYTHON_MULTI_USEDEP}]
test? (
dev-python/nose[${PYTHON_MULTI_USEDEP}]
dev-python/pytest[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-cov[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-mock[${PYTHON_MULTI_USEDEP}]
dev-python/pytest-asyncio[${PYTHON_MULTI_USEDEP}]
dev-python/asyncmock[${PYTHON_MULTI_USEDEP}]
dev-python/hypothesis[${PYTHON_MULTI_USEDEP}]
)"
DISABLE_AUTOFORMATTING=1
DOC_CONTENTS="